The European Parliament as legislator
(Beitrag 5. Europäisches Symposium zur Verständlichkeit von Rechtsvorschriften des Bundesministeriums der Justiz und für Verbraucherschutz) This paper assesses the influence of the European Parliament on the legislative programme of the European Union. It discusses the European Parliament's legitimacy as legislator, considers the nature of the European Parliament's role within the European Union's institutional framework, in particular its relationship with the European Commission, assesses whether recent developments have enhanced the European Parliament's role and evaluates proposals for further reform. The mechanisms by which the European Parliament influences European Union legislation are outlined, with a focus on the European Parliament's ability to steer the Commission's legislative proposals, in particular by means of legislative requests under Article 225 of the Treaty on the Functioning of the European Union. A case study illustrates how such legislative requests work in practice.

Translating legislative documents at the European Parliament: e-Parliament, XML, SPA and the Cat4Trad workflow
The translation services at the European Parliament, under the Directorate-General for Translation, use a chain of applications – e-Parliament – and XML technologies for the automation of the translation of legislative texts and efficient reuse of translated segments. This paper presents a detailed look at the translation workflow implemented at the European Parliament with focus on Safe Protocol Automation (SPA) and the Cat4Trad translation environment.

A First Nations Voice to Parliament
Blog: Verfassungsblog
Last weekend saw tens of thousands of Australians rally in support of a referendum on an Indigenous Voice to Parliament. The Voice would be a representative body comprised of Indigenous Australians empowered to make representations to Parliament and the federal government on matters that relate to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ander people. Its animating objective is to guarantee that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ples can have a say in the development of law and policy that affects them. The Voice is not a silver bullet. But if the referendum fails, basic problems concerning the relationship of Aboriginal and Torres Strait Islander peoples and the State will remain unaddressed. Indigenous Australians will also continue to struggle to have their interests considered in the processes of governance.

Euromaidan goes Parliament: Wer sind »die neuen« ParlamentskandidatInnen?
In: Ukraine-Analysen, Heft 138, S. 10-14
Bei der Parlamentswahl am 26. Oktober 2014 in der Ukraine kandidieren erstmals auch viele AktivistInnen aus der Zivilgesellschaft. Die Studie geht den politischen und beruflichen Biographien der KandidatInnen nach und veranschaulicht deren zivilgesellschaftlichen Hintergrund. Eine Netzwerkanalyse zeigt, dass einige zivilgesellschaftliche Organisationen und Medien als zentrale Orte der Vernetzung herausragen und als »Sprungbrett« dieser ambitionierten NachwuchspolitikerInnen gelten können.
